Conversion Table

In a RGB color space, hex #4e4851 is made of 34% red, 31% green and 35% blue. In a HSL mode Tol Barad Grey has a hue angle of 280°, a saturation of 5.88% and a lightness of 30%. In a CMYK space (used in printing only), hex #4e4851 is made of 1.17% cyan, 3.52% magenta, 0% yellow and 68.24% black ink.
